#F24067 Color

#F24067 is rgb(242, 64, 103) in RGB, hsl(347, 87%, 60%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 74%, 57%, 5%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Paradise Pink (#E63E62),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 4.08.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#F24067 background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

Fails AAWhite text3.68:1AA normal AA large AAA normal
TextBlack text5.7:1AA normal AA large AAA normal

#F24067 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#F24067?

#F24067 is a light red — rgb(242, 64, 103) in RGB and hsl(347, 87%, 60%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Paradise Pink (#E63E62),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 4.08.

What is the RGB value of #F24067?

#F24067 is rgb(242, 64, 103) — red 242, green 64, and blue 103 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#F24067?

#F24067 conver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 74%, 57%, 5%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#F24067 be black or white?

Black text is the more readable choice. #F24067 scores 3.68:1 against white and 5.7: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#F24067 as a CSS color keyword?

No. #F24067 is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is crimson (#DC143C) at a CIE76 distance of 16.68, which is visibly different.
